Devops Engineer

4 - 9 years

8.0 - 18.0 Lacs P.A.

Pune

Posted:2 months ago| Platform: Naukri logo

Apply Now

Skills Required

Aws DevopsAws CloudEksGcp CloudSQLDockerTerraformAzure CloudSQL QueriesKubernetes

Work Mode

Remote

Job Type

Full Time

Job Description

Designation: DevOps Engineer Preferred Experience: 4+ years Position Overview: We are seeking a highly skilled and experienced DevOps engineer to join our dynamic team. The ideal candidate will have a minimum of 4 years of experience in DevOps, with a strong background in managing servers, networks, and databases. You will be responsible for automating build, testing, and deployment processes, ensuring application security and compliance, and optimizing application performance. This role requires excellent coordination with cross-functional teams and the ability to lead incident response efforts. Key Responsibilities: Infrastructure Management: Manage and maintain the necessary servers, networks, and databases for hosting the application. Implement and manage containerization technologies (e.g., Docker, Kubernetes) to improve scalability and deployment efficiency. Manage and optimize cloud resources and services on GCP to ensure cost-effective and efficient operations. CI/CD Pipelines: Automate build, testing, and deployment processes through CI/CD pipelines using GitHub Actions, Helm, and ArgoCD. Implement Blue/Green deployments, UAT environments, on-demand lower environments, and manage microservices architecture. Monitoring and Security: Set up monitoring systems to track application performance, availability, and security, with proactive alerting. Ensure application security and compliance through best practices, vulnerability assessments, and risk mitigation. Configuration Management: Manage consistent configurations across environments with infrastructure as code through version control and documentation on Git, GitHub, and Confluence systems Collaboration and Support: Coordinate with cross-functional teams to ensure efficient delivery and smooth collaboration. Providetechnical support, troubleshoot issues, and implement preventive measures. Lead incident response efforts, including root cause analysis and implementing corrective actions to prevent future incidents. Documentation and Planning: Maintain detailed infrastructure, processes, and configuration documentation for reference and future enhancements. Conduct or participate in capacity planning to ensure the infrastructure can handle future growth and scaling requirements. Develop and maintain scripts for automating routine tasks and improving operational efficiency. Performance Optimization: Optimize the application's performance by identifying bottlenecks and implementing improvements. Help implement disaster recovery plans to ensure business continuity in case of system failures. Requirements: A bachelor's degree in computer science, information technology, or a related field. Minimum of 4 years of experience in DevOps engineering, with hands-on experience in GCP. Strong experience with CI/CD tools like GitHub Actions, Helm, and ArgoCD. Proficient in infrastructure such as code tools and version control systems like Git and GitHub. Experience with containerization technologies (e.g., Docker, Kubernetes). A solid understanding of cloud platforms and services. Familiarity with monitoring and logging tools. Experience in implementing security best practices and conducting vulnerability assessments. Ability to manage and prioritize multiple tasks and projects Ability to manage and prioritize multiple tasks and projects. Certifications in Google Cloud Platform (GCP) or other relevant technologies

Digital Transformation
Tech City

RecommendedJobs for You

Chennai, Pune, Delhi, Mumbai, Bengaluru, Hyderabad, Kolkata

Pune, Bengaluru, Mumbai (All Areas)

Chennai, Pune, Delhi, Mumbai, Bengaluru, Hyderabad, Kolkata

Bengaluru, Hyderabad, Mumbai (All Areas)

Hyderabad, Gurgaon, Mumbai (All Areas)